Not only are two teams who made the Playoffs duking it out, and not only is it the first game of this Preseason season, but it will also be the first game in which non-union refs will be calling the shots.

The NBA and the National Basketball Referees Association have been trying to reach an agreement about a new labor contract, therefore leaving the NBA no choice but to bring in backup officials to ref the games. While some are nervous about this change, many think it will be a good way to see what improvements need to be made in the realm of refs and may bring out some hidden truths about past conflicts.
